Hi. This is Marty from Blue Lightning TV. Im going to show you how to create the look of a rubber stamp. And then later, Ill show you how to stamp it onto an image. This is an update of a tutorial I did on an earlier version of Photoshop. Create a new document by pressing Ctrl + N on Windows or Cmd + N on a Mac. Make the Width: 1550 pixels, the Height: 870 pixels and the Resolution: 150 pixels per inch. The color mode is RGB and 8 bits per channel. Then, click OK or press Enter or Return. Press Shift + the F5 key at the top of your keyboard to open the Fill window. Open the fly-out menu, choose Black and click OK. Open your Horizontal Type Tool and choose a font. Im using Stencil Standard Bold. If youd like to use it, I provided its link in my videos description or project files. Ill make its size: 100 points, Sharp and Center alignment. Instructions Choose a design. Size your design. Trace your design onto parchment paper with a pencil. Transfer the design onto the carving rubber. Begin carving the rubber. Cut your stamp off the rubber block. Remove larger areas with bigger carving tips. Test your stamp.

How to make Digital Stamps using Word Go to Insert, click on Picture, then Clip Art. In the Search Box, type the theme of clip art that you want to access, for example: flowers or butterflies. From the Search, click on the picture that you want to insert in your document. Now, double-click on the picture.
These DIY rubber stamps are easy to make in just a few steps: Start by trimming your eraser down to size with the utility knife. Draw your design on the eraser using the pencil. Trace around the design with the utility knife. Use the carving tools (or utility knife) to carve out the area around the stamp.
On the Design tab, select Watermark. Choose a pre-configured watermark, like DRAFT, CONFIDENTIAL, or DO NOT COPY. For placing a logo or image, Select Watermark Custom Watermark Picture watermark Select Picture. On the same menu you can create a custom text watermark.
Create a custom dynamic stamp using Acrobat In Acrobat, go to Tools Stamp. Click Custom Stamps Create. Click Browse to create a stamp image from any of the file types listed in the Open dialog and Click OK. In the Create Custom Stamp dialog, select the Dynamic category.
An e-Stamp, which is used to docHub digital documents, confirms that an electronically forwarded document or other information indeed comes from the institution that sent it. An e-Stamp confirms that the respective institution is linked to a specific digital document and the document has not been changed.
Coat the design on the cut side of the potato with a thin layer of paint. Dont put on too much paint or it will clump up and make the stamped image smeared and unreadable. Use a paintbrush to apply enough paint to just cover the stamp. If youre stamping on paper, use watercolor or acrylic paint.
The cardboard tubes from paper towel rolls or toilet paper rolls make a great source of material for stamping. The cardboard rolls can be used to stamp a variety of shapes onto a page. While the basic shape of the cardboard roll is a circle, you can pinch and pull the cardboard tube to create different shapes.
